Thampalawela Dharamaraja Viharaya
Thampalawela Dharamaraja Viharaya is a Buddhist temple in Thampalawela, Madulla Divisional Secretariat, Uva.Places in the Area

Medagama
Town
Medagama is a village, located within the Uva Province, Sri Lanka. It is situated in the middle of a mountain range, hence the origin of its name: 'Meda' means middle and 'Gama' is village. Medagama is situated 9 km west of Thampalawela Dharamaraja Viharaya.
